Slang: American vs British

This is a very funny video of Hugh Laurie (Dr House, An American doctor played by a British actor) at Ellen's Show (an American Comedian and TV Host) where they test each other on slang terms from their own countries.

flossing-выпендриваться
chin wag-болтовня, разговор
ba donka donk-большая женская попа
chuffed to bits-очень счастлив
shawty-девушка

USA States

USA States

Find the States game on jimspages.com.

This is a simple game, but it demonstrates the use of IWBs quite naturally while providing a fun geography challenge.

The game is simple: states appear in random order and the user is asked to place them on an empty U.S. map. Scores are tabulated based on how many miles away from the correct location you place each state.

Live the Language

The rush of travel comes from the excitement of the unknown, the new experiences fluttering by every moment of the day. Live the Language is an ongoing series of promotional travel videos from the EF International Language Centers which captures that exciting and frightful feeling of being in a new city and not speaking the language, and those strange cultural differences that make each place unique.

Back in early February, the group released videos for London, Paris, Barcelona, and Beijing. The second series of videos, which were released into the wild last week, features a similar setup — the films portray students as they arrive at their schools, make new friends, and begin immersing themselves in the local language — only this time the students travel to Vancouver, Sydney, and Los Angeles.

Director Gustav Johansson captures the vibrancy of each city in a non-touristy manner; but, what really makes them special are the word illustrations composed of gorgeous typography by Albin Holmqvist.
